Output 40cb876433107e3b9092bfc7a99f19536966f1440a356be86680692c0dc8cc48:7

value
1543390
script pubkey
OP_HASH160 OP_PUSHBYTES_20 619a98fa93e75747373422df60cc1729f08858ea OP_EQUAL
address
3Ab6fn8ttyT9mGHxaJeVHGQk8CGyfyDLA8
transaction
40cb876433107e3b9092bfc7a99f19536966f1440a356be86680692c0dc8cc48
spent
true